Introduction

Globally, the total renewable energy capacity has quadrupled in the last ten years. In 2015, $286 billion was invested in renewables and, for the first time, more than half of all added power generation came from renewables.

This MSc course enables students to develop and critically analyse technologies and applications for renewable heat, power and transportation. The course is designed for engineering and science students that are interested in supporting the renewable energy industry as it continues its rapid growth to tackle the severe issues posed by climate change.

Students will learn how to apply their engineering knowledge to address requirements for cost-effective carbon reduction solutions and foster an understanding of the associated global socio-economic challenges.

Graduate career prospects span sectors including manufacturing, design, consultancy, and management.
